[Risolto] Script Aggiornamento-Pulizia Ubuntu 24.04 Tools - Lug 2024
Inviato: lunedì 22 luglio 2024, 15:54
[Risolto] Script Aggiornamento-Pulizia Ubuntu 24.04 Tools - Lug 2024
Grazie all'inestimabile http://forum.ubuntu-it.org/viewtopic.ph ... msg1532457
Ho ulteriormente aggiornato per il mio Ubuntu lo script di pulizia-aggiornamento per terminale, mi ci trovo bene, forse va bene anche ad altri (non credo faccia danni così com'è), ho fatto delle modifiche dal 22.04, perché certi comandi rimuovono alcuni programmi a prescindere, così li metto in coda e vengono tutti reinstallati (per utilizzare le chiavette di memoria NTFS oramai lo standard del mercato, appimage...), rimosso alcune operazioni che non vengono svolte in Ubuntu 24.04 (invece si in Ubuntu 22.04).
Se avete qualche idea di cambiamenti-aggiunte-rimozioni fatemi sapere, sono un eterno neofita.
Grazie all'inestimabile http://forum.ubuntu-it.org/viewtopic.ph ... msg1532457
Ho ulteriormente aggiornato per il mio Ubuntu lo script di pulizia-aggiornamento per terminale, mi ci trovo bene, forse va bene anche ad altri (non credo faccia danni così com'è), ho fatto delle modifiche dal 22.04, perché certi comandi rimuovono alcuni programmi a prescindere, così li metto in coda e vengono tutti reinstallati (per utilizzare le chiavette di memoria NTFS oramai lo standard del mercato, appimage...), rimosso alcune operazioni che non vengono svolte in Ubuntu 24.04 (invece si in Ubuntu 22.04).
Se avete qualche idea di cambiamenti-aggiunte-rimozioni fatemi sapere, sono un eterno neofita.
Codice: Seleziona tutto
#!/bin/sh
#Ora pulisco e aggiorno Ubuntu 24.04 (talvolta dai S=si)
echo
echo "===================================="
echo "|| Manutenzione di Ubuntu 24.04 ||"
echo "===================================="
echo "|| di neolinux ||"
echo "|| Grazie al forum.ubuntu-it.org ||"
echo "===================================="
echo
echo " Ora pulisco e aggiorno Ubuntu 24.04 (talvolta dai S=si) "
echo
echo " Installo journalctl "
sudo journalctl --disk-usage &&
echo
echo " elimino vecchi journal logs e li limito a 70M "
sudo journalctl --rotate &&
sudo journalctl --vacuum-time=1days &&
sudo journalctl --vacuum-size=70M &&
sudo journalctl --vacuum-files=5 &&
echo
echo " apt --fix-broken install "
sudo apt --fix-broken install &&
echo
echo " cerco vecchie configurazioni "
sudo dpkg -l | egrep "^rc" | cut -d ' ' -f3 &&
echo
echo " elimino le vecchie configurazioni,
NB dpkg dà errore se mancano vecchie configurazioni da eliminare "
sudo dpkg --purge `dpkg -l | egrep "^rc" | cut -d ' ' -f3` &&
echo
echo " configure -a "
sudo dpkg --configure -a &&
echo
echo " update "
sudo apt-get update &&
echo
echo " upgrade "
sudo apt-get upgrade &&
echo
echo " autoremove --purge "
sudo apt-get autoremove --purge &&
echo
echo " install byobu "
sudo apt-get install byobu &&
echo
echo " purge-old-kernels "
sudo purge-old-kernels &&
echo
echo " update 2>err "
sudo apt-get -y update 2>err &&
echo
echo " dist-upgrade -f "
sudo apt-get -y dist-upgrade -f &&
echo
echo " update-initramfs "
sudo update-initramfs -u &&
echo
echo " grub.cfg & grub.cfg.bak "
sudo cp /boot/grub/grub.cfg /boot/grub/grub.cfg.bak &&
sudo update-grub &&
echo
echo " install -f "
sudo apt-get -y install -f &&
echo
echo " purge autoremove "
sudo apt-get -y --purge autoremove &&
echo
echo " autoclean "
sudo apt-get -y autoclean &&
echo
echo " clean "
sudo apt-get -y clean &&
echo
echo " rm tmp "
sudo rm -fr /tmp/* &&
echo
echo " rm thumbnails "
sudo rm -rfv ~/.thumbnails/* &&
echo
echo " rm share/zeitgeist "
sudo rm -rf /root/.local/share/zeitgeist &&
echo
echo " find -iname '*.lock' -exec rm "{}" "
sudo find -iname '*.lock' -exec rm "{}" \; &&
echo
echo " rm run/shm "
sudo rm -rf /run/shm/* &&
echo
echo " find -iname '*.sol' -exec rm "{}" "
sudo find -iname '*.sol' -exec rm "{}" \; &&
echo
echo " rm macromedia flashplayer "
sudo rm -rf ~/.macromedia/Flash_Player/macromedia.com/support/flashplayer/sys/* &&
sudo rm -rf ~/.macromedia/Flash_Player/#SharedObjects/* &&
echo
echo " install deborphan "
sudo apt-get -y install deborphan &&
echo
echo " remove purge deborphan "
sudo apt-get -y remove --purge `deborphan` &&
echo
echo " purge remove deborphan libdev "
sudo apt-get -y --purge remove `deborphan --libdev` &&
echo
echo " autoremove "
sudo apt-get -y autoremove &&
echo
echo " clean "
sudo apt-get -y clean &&
echo
echo " clean autoclean "
sudo apt-get -y clean autoclean &&
echo
echo " update "
sudo apt-get -y update &&
echo
echo " upgrade "
sudo apt-get -y upgrade &&
echo
echo " apt --fix-broken install "
sudo apt --fix-broken install &&
echo
echo " update "
sudo apt-get -y update
echo
echo "install libfuse2"
sudo apt install libfuse2
echo
echo "reinstall install ntfs-3g"
sudo apt-get --reinstall install ntfs-3g
echo
echo apt install amule
sudo apt install amule
echo
echo "= AGGIORNAMENTO & PULIZIA conclusa (se non c'è ERROR sopra)="
echo
echo "===================================="
echo "|| Manutenzione di Ubuntu 24.04 ||"
echo "|| CONCLUSO (:·D ||"
echo "===================================="
echo "|| di neolinux ||"
echo "|| Grazie al forum.ubuntu-it.org ||"
echo "===================================="
echo